The men who installed the new refrigerator didn't check to make sure the ice maker was hooked up correctly. There's a clamp on the back of the frig that holds the water line tight so it doesn't move and leak - they didn't attach the clamp; one week later I had water seeping up from between the planks of my laminate floor because the water line was loose. $6500 later - my insurance company had to pay to replace the entire floor. Grant's reimbursed my insurance but it never should have happened. Also, the rebate program is a scam - the company that is supposed to send you your gift card is bankrupt and out of business.
Description of Work: Replaced a refrigerator and chose Grant's because of a "grocery rebate" promotion.
